I wrote some more code which allows me to analyze the brand new daily time of observation bias adjustments (TOBS) in the NOAA USHCN data set. It confirms my earlier theory that they have the adjustment polarity inverted, and off by a factor of 10 (among many other issues.)
According to NOAA docs, the station at Appleton City, Missouri took readings at 6PM until April 1, 1990 – and then switched over to 7AM readings. According to NOAA TOBS theory, that would cause temperatures to cool. But their adjustment goes the other direction, and is much larger than anything reasonable.
Their adjustment produces a massive cooling trend, which should cause an ice age in a year or two.
